Super Demo Day Allows you to test different Skis/Boards in a
Direct Sequential Mode that is the only practical way of assessing the
merits of any one, over any other, for this critical purchase decision.
You Can’t Do This At The BigBoxCo. Retail Outlet...
and if you do, you risk selecting the Wrong Skis, the Wrong Board, by at least 50%. Period.

#3) Sissy Schuss is a very “Cool" Learning/Training environment ...on it’s own
technical merit. It has a very distinct topographical pattern of flow that is ideally
suited to carving, particularly when connected at the mid point to lower Fuddle-Duddle
as it is in this case, and... it is also the “Key” to the development of the La Griffe
sector which is a huge local favourite.
